Product Description

Items # 28008, Jet Vacuum, are for easier pick up of small debris from pools, especially for removing large leaves and dirt see item # 28006, Leaf Sweeper, for similar use
With a handle made of durable ABS, this vacuum has a 15-inch diameter
8 high-pressure water jets and 4 multidirectional wheels are installed on the underside of the vehicle
Sold separately, it's compatible with a standard garden hose and standard 1-3/4-inch pool pole
Comes with 1 reusable leaf bag that can be used for many purposes. Please note that the garden hose and telescopic pole are separately sold. Instructions on how to attach the leaf bag to the vacuum can be found in the embedded video on this page
